    Gameplay
    It's position-based 4v4 side-by-side combat with 2 critical stats that can defeat anyone: health and morale. If either reaches zero that character will die or run away. I haven't had one of my characters die so i don't know if they're gone for good when that happens. It's fully focused on combat so it's a bit grindy in that you need to level up both the characters and their skills. There are side quests along the way but it's all text and choose-your-own-adventure style. The side quests give nice bonuses though and i'm not sure if you can actually fail them so they're worth suffering through.

    Features
    As of the latest update you can customize the stats in the csv files to make the game harder or easier in the way you want it to be. You can also add your own music to be played in the background such that you have different music playing for the map and in battle. There's a harem feature which seems to be nothing more than a lame CG viewer, but with that came captured maidens that you can rescue. It's not much but adds a little something random to the adventure. Also, some of the characters have alternate skins, although you can only swap the skins when starting a new campaign.

    Lastly, what drags this down so low is the gameplay. The fucking gameplay. I know from the thread the people who like this style will just say "git gud", but no. The overall design choices are shit. Near as I can tell the only difference between the normal and easy mode of the game is on easy you get 2 more "retreats" from battle. No extra stats / reduced enemy stats, more XP, gold or whatever.

    The game basically only explains a few basic things, but not some really vital things when you want to actually see them. So every skill your characters have has both a character location and target location, which is fine. Unfortunately some skills make no damn sense with their restrictions. You can only use your mage's healing skill from the back 2 slots. Your tank in the front dies and everyone moves up, now your mage is in slot 2 and is basically useless. Part of this issue is compounded by not being able to see your character's skills before battle when positioning your characters.

    Healing skills are worthless. Enemy attacks usually do 10-15 damage and a status effect. Healing is almost always 2-4 hp, and maybe removes 1-2 types of status effects. Basically you can't heal fast enough in the beginning level to come anywhere close to keeping characters alive.

    Since enemies can often target any character slot on your side they love to target your bard, the only character with an "effective" healing skill. To be fair you can do the same, but can't usually take advantage of this since enemies generally have too much HP to kill in 1-2 turns for a single target.

    You have to finish expeditions to unlock stores / services, but the gold you gain is too little, there's no leaked XP to party members not on the expedition, and they non-active characters don't heal at all.
